
Flour Arrangements (1967)
Flour Arrangements, a photo series showing Bruce Nauman pushing some piles of flour around on the floor. He uses his body by treating it like material for his art. Nauman committed himself to making one ephemeral flour sculpture each day for over a month. This man gets paid to lay on the floor and fuck around with flour.
